This International Standard deals with the safety of electric multifunctional shower cabinets<\/b> and electric separate multifunctional shower units<\/b> for household and similar purposes, their rated voltage<\/b> being not more than 250 V for single-phase appliances and 480 V for other appliances.<\/p>\n
Appliances not intended for normal household use but which nevertheless may be a source of danger to the public, such as appliances intended to be used by laymen in hotels, fitness centres and similar locations, are within the scope of this standard.<\/p>\n
